Sale Franchi Seeds Sorry this item is out of stock Eden Project Margherita ‘Giant Daisy’ Leucanthemum vulgare Now: £0.99 MSRP: Was: £2.99 This classic tall white daisy is found throughout Europe and western Asia, and is one of summers rea…